Understand the concept of nitrogen fixation: Nitrogen fixation is the process by which certain organisms convert atmospheric nitrogen (N₂) into ammonia (NH₃), a form that can be used by plants. This is crucial for plant growth as nitrogen is a key component of amino acids and nucleic acids.
Identify the organisms involved in nitrogen fixation: Nitrogen fixation is primarily carried out by certain bacteria and archaea. These include free-living bacteria, symbiotic bacteria, and cyanobacteria.
Explore the role of Rhizobia: Rhizobia are a group of bacteria that form symbiotic relationships with legumes. They reside in root nodules of these plants and fix atmospheric nitrogen into a form that the plant can use.
Differentiate between the organisms listed: Mycorrhizal fungi form symbiotic relationships with plants but do not fix nitrogen. Lichens are symbiotic associations between fungi and algae or cyanobacteria, and some can fix nitrogen. Azolla is a water fern that has a symbiotic relationship with nitrogen-fixing cyanobacteria. Legumes are plants that form symbiotic relationships with Rhizobia for nitrogen fixation.
Conclude with the correct organism: Based on the information, Rhizobia are the correct answer as they are directly involved in the nitrogen fixation process in association with legumes.
